Serving 226 students in grades 6-8, West Wendover Middle School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in Nevada for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 10-14% (which is lower than the Nevada state average of 26%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 25-29% (which is lower than the Nevada state average of 42%).
Minority enrollment is 80%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is higher than the Nevada state average of 71% (majority Hispanic).

West Wendover Middle School ranks within the bottom 50% of all 684 schools in Nevada (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data).
The diversity score of West Wendover Middle School is 0.37, which is less than the diversity score at state average of 0.71. The school's diversity has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
